The Schneider Electric ClimaSys CU is a high-quality cooling unit designed for roof-mounted installations in enclosures. With a rated power of 2100 W and a cooling power of 2100 W at 50/60 Hz L35-L35, this unit is perfect for indoor use. It comes with a range of features that ensure efficient cooling and reliable performance.

230 V AC supply voltage for efficient operation

Electronic controller for precise temperature control

Noise level of 72 dB for quiet operation

Energy efficiency ratio of 2.4 for cost-effective cooling

Steel construction with IP54 protection for durability

UL and IEC certifications for quality assurance

Compliant with EU RoHS directive for environmental sustainability
